MXIM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2019 in Review

547 of the 4,620 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Maxim Integrated Products (MXIM) for Q1 2019, worth a combined $13.7B — up 0.8% from $13.6B a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 87 funds opened new MXIM positions and 54 closed out — a net gain of 33 holders — while 191 added to existing stakes and 205 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Citadel Advisors, adding an estimated $77.6M. The largest seller was Vanguard Group, cutting an estimated $144M.
